项目开发中常用JS表单取值方法
来源:百度文库 编辑:神马文学网 时间:2024/07/05 19:15:28
一.常用表单基本取值方法(form1为表单名称,TextBox1为控件ID,以文本框为例,html控件与web服务器控件是一样的)
1.form1.TextBox1.value
2.var txt = document.all.TextBox1;
txt.value
3.var txt = document.all["TextBox1"];
txt.value
4.document.getElementById("TextBox1"); 二.
1.html复选框(name相同)
表单: sss
aaa
bbb 实现功能:遍历html复选框,得到所选中项
var oChks = document.all.chk;
for(var i=0; i {
if(oChks[i].checked)
alert(oChks[i].value);
} 2.html单选框(name相同)
表单: 123
456
实现功能:遍历html复选框,得到所选中项
代码同html复选框 3.html下拉列表框
表单:
实现功能:
3.1得到所选中项的text和value值(选择一项)
var selDrp = document.all.Select1;
alert(selDrp.options[selDrp.selectedIndex].text);
alert(selDrp.options[selDrp.selectedIndex].value);
3.2得到所选中项的text和value值(选择多项)
for(var j=0;j {
if(selDrp.options[j].selected)
{
alert(selDrp.options[j].value);
}
}
4.DropDownList控件与ListBox控件
实现功能:得到所选中项的text和value值
代码同html下拉列表框 5.CheckBoxList控件
实现功能:得到所选中项的text
代码:
var chklist = document.all("CheckBoxList1");
var i = 0;
for(i=0;i {
var name = "CheckBoxList1_" + i;
var tmpChecked = document.all[name].checked;
if(tmpChecked)
{
alert(document.all[name].parentElement.innerText);
}
}
本文来自: PQ秀秀网(http://www.pqshow.com) 详细出处参考:http://www.pqshow.com/program/aspnet/200909/9646.html
1.form1.TextBox1.value
2.var txt = document.all.TextBox1;
txt.value
3.var txt = document.all["TextBox1"];
txt.value
4.document.getElementById("TextBox1"); 二.
1.html复选框(name相同)
表单: sss
aaa
bbb 实现功能:遍历html复选框,得到所选中项
var oChks = document.all.chk;
for(var i=0; i
if(oChks[i].checked)
alert(oChks[i].value);
} 2.html单选框(name相同)
表单: 123
456
实现功能:遍历html复选框,得到所选中项
代码同html复选框 3.html下拉列表框
表单:
实现功能:
3.1得到所选中项的text和value值(选择一项)
var selDrp = document.all.Select1;
alert(selDrp.options[selDrp.selectedIndex].text);
alert(selDrp.options[selDrp.selectedIndex].value);
3.2得到所选中项的text和value值(选择多项)
for(var j=0;j
if(selDrp.options[j].selected)
{
alert(selDrp.options[j].value);
}
}
4.DropDownList控件与ListBox控件
实现功能:得到所选中项的text和value值
代码同html下拉列表框 5.CheckBoxList控件
实现功能:得到所选中项的text
代码:
var chklist = document.all("CheckBoxList1");
var i = 0;
for(i=0;i
var name = "CheckBoxList1_" + i;
var tmpChecked = document.all[name].checked;
if(tmpChecked)
{
alert(document.all[name].parentElement.innerText);
}
}
本文来自: PQ秀秀网(http://www.pqshow.com) 详细出处参考:http://www.pqshow.com/program/aspnet/200909/9646.html
项目开发中常用JS表单取值方法
js通用表单验证
asp取动态表单中数据并写入xml文件
asp取动态表单中数据并写入xml文
目标管理方法在软件开发项目中应用
判断表单中添加是否数字的JS与VBS代码
项目管理中常用缩写
js表单验证控制代码大全
转载js表单验证控制代码大全
js 表单按钮转向一个页面
右脑开发常用的方法
prototype.js开发笔记
软件开发中项目管理五项原则
增加最新发明项目表单
Map类型取值方法
【Earls】中医常用穴位取穴方法及按摩
BS开发中常用的javascript技术
compdoc2cn: prototype.js开发笔记
语义化——表单 - ajax,css,js,javascript,actionscript...
如何在项目开发过程中使用Struts-menu
生活中常用十大瘦脸方法
生活中常用五大瘦脸方法
关于文摘插件提交表单的开发
常用穴位取穴